EasyManua.ls Logo

LMI Technologies Gocator 2300 Series - Built-In Functions

LMI Technologies Gocator 2300 Series
431 pages
Print Icon
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Loading...
Gocator 2300 & 2880 Series
Gocator Web Interface Measurement 204
Elements Supported
Control Operators if, while, do, for, switch and return.
Data Types char, int, unsigned int, float, double, long long (64-bit integer).
Arithmetic and Logical
Operator
Standard C arithmetic operators, except ternary operator (i.e., "condition? trueValue:
falseValue"). Explicit casting (e.g., int a = (int) a_float) is not supported.
Function Declarations Standard C function declarations with argument passed by values. Pointers are not
supported.
Supported Elements
Built-in Functions
Function Description
int Measurement_Exists(int id) Determines if a measurement exists by ID.
Parameters:
id Measurement ID
Returns:
0 measurement does not exist
1 measurement exists
int Measurement_Valid(int id) Determines if a measurement value is valid by its ID.
Parameters:
id - Measurement ID
Returns
0 - Measurement is invalid
1 - Measurement is valid
double Measurement_Value (int id) Gets the value of a measurement by its ID.
Parameters:
id - Measurement ID
Returns:
Value of the measurement
0 if measurement does not exist
1 if measurement exists
int Measurement_Decision (int id) Gets the decision of a measurement by its ID.
Parameters:
ID - Measurement ID
Returns:
Decision of the measurement
0 if measurement decision is false
1 If measurement decision is true
Measurement Functions

Table of Contents

Related product manuals